[0014] The following are specific embodiments of the present invention and in conjunction with the accompanying drawings, the technical solutions of the present invention are further described, but the present invention is not limited to these embodiments.
[0015] Such as figure 1 As shown, the mass ratio of the nickel-based composite metal oxide consists of the following components, including Al 2 o 3 Zeolite molecular sieve powder 32%, coking coal powder 11%, coconut shell powder 11%, ceramic clay 6%, organic plasticizer 2%, citric acid 1%, water 35%, Fe 2 o 3 1%, CuO 0.5%, ZnO 0.5%.
[0016] Coking coal and coconut shells are pulverized and milled, and the coking coal and coconut shells are crushed and ground separately to achieve particles with a particle size of 0.05mm, and then dried at 130°C for 2 hours for later use.
